The image most associated with chiropractors is one of them adjusting the back and spine of a fully grown adult. People simply do not think of small children as having to go to a chiropractor, but the truth is they often do. Some injuries may require them to see this kind of medical professional, and a Geneva Chiropractor is there to help if that is indeed the case.
Malpositioning in-utero may cause spinal anomalies. The birthing process can put up to 150 pounds of pressure on a newborn's neck. Additionally, the considerable amount of movement that occurs during delivery often results in subtle misalignments of the neck. Tools used to assist in delivery or perform c-sections can also cause twisting of the neck.
The irregularity, called a subluxation, may place pressure on nerves, causing problems such as asthma, ear infections, and breastfeeding difficulties. Subluxations have also been linked to learning disorders and even sudden infant death syndrome. These spinal abnormalities do not result in back and neck pain because infant spines have the consistency of cartilage, making them quite flexible. Consequently, these problems typically go undetected.
Pediatricians often times do not look for subluxations in an infant because they are fairly rare. As a result, if your child develops any of the aforementioned conditions later in life, the doctor may not realize that the difficult birth is the culprit. This is why it is a good idea to take an infant to see a chiropractor early.
Failure to get the child proper help for a subluxation could mean a lot of pain and heartache later on. For example, a child may get frequent sore throats, or even develop a curved spine, known as scoliosis. This is in addition to constant back pain. This can all go away quite quickly with a few adjustments made by your local chiropractor.
The child will likely get an EMG Thermoscan to see their muscles and spine, and see if there are any abnormalities. It does no harm to the baby and does not take a lot of time. Based on these results, the doctor will know if any further action such as adjustments are needed.
